N2 - Slow cooling of a hot acetonitrile solution of tetrathiafulvalene (TTF) and iodine yields a mixture of crystalline products including monoclinic crystals of high iodine content: TTF·I3. A single-crystal X-ray structure analysis has been carried out on these crystals of symmetry P21/n with four molecules per unit cell. The cell parameters are a = 9.411 (2) Å, b = 18.787 (3) Å, c = 7.771 (1) Å, β = 103.2(1)°, and V = 1374 (1) Å3. The structure consists of integrated stacks along the 〈102〉 axis with TTF+ dimers interspersed between pairs of triiodide ions. Consistent with the structural results, single-crystal measurements indicate that this material exhibits high electrical resistivity with σRT <9 × 10-9 Ω-1 cm-1.
